A few weeks ago, Winnipeg natives Imaginary Cities came through New York City for a string of shows. During their visit, the band took the time to meet me under the Williamsburg Bridge in Manhattan for a quick recording session.
Unlike our other Buzzsessions, these were shot vertically. What we did was pretty simple; we flipped our cameras sideways and started filming. It’s funny to watch things this way because we grow up on horizontal media: televisions, movie theatres, everything is side to side. But now with iPad, iPhone, and those other devices out there, the watching experience is more flexible.
